Transportation and Logistics
The tour begins with air-conditioned transportation, which is a major plus after an early start. Pick-up and drop-off are available in most Cebu City, Mactan, Lapu-lapu, Moalboal, Badian, and Oslob hotels or airports, offering convenience for travelers staying in different areas. The pace is well-managed, with guides and drivers doing their best to keep things on schedule, as reviewers appreciated. Expect early risings—some as early as 2 AM—to maximize your day, but this allows you to beat the crowds at popular spots like the whale shark site.
The Whale Shark Encounter
The highlight for many is the whale shark experience. These gentle giants are spotted near Oslob, and this tour provides an opportunity to see them up close from the boat or while snorkeling. Guides like Odie and Drian ensure safety and help maximize your photo opportunities—many reviewers mentioned how they appreciated the GoPro footage taken by guides.
One traveler noted, “my guide Odie made sure I got the best photos with the GoPro,” emphasizing the importance of experienced guides to enhance the experience. The whale sharks are known for their graceful movements, and observing them in their natural habitat feels both humbling and photogenic, especially with proper guidance.
While some reviews mention waiting in line early in the morning, this is a common part of the experience due to the popularity of Oslob’s whale shark site and the need to get tickets early. Still, the overall consensus is that it’s worth the effort, especially given the chance to see such majestic creatures.
Kawasan Falls Trek and Waterfalls
After the marine adventure, the tour heads to Kawasan Falls, a scenic spot famed for its multiple cascades and turquoise pools. Reaching the falls involves a scenic trek through lush tropical landscapes, passing streams and forests—a highlight for nature lovers.
Once there, you can enjoy a refreshing swim in the cool waters, or try the optional Kawasan Canyoneering (extra charge applies). Many reviews praised the safety and helpfulness of guides at Kawasan, with Jamillah sharing that her guide, Benje, made sure she was safe and had the best time.
The falls’ beauty and the sense of adventure from the trek make this stop a favorite. Expect natural pools perfect for cooling off and multiple waterfalls to explore, making it an ideal spot for photos and relaxation.

What’s Included and What’s Not

For $133 per person, this tour provides excellent value. Included are air-conditioned transport, hotel or airport pick-up and drop-off, entrance fees for whale sharks, Kawasan Falls, and sardines, as well as snorkeling gear (life jackets and masks).
Guides are English-speaking, experienced, and attentive, which elevates the experience for first-timers or those unfamiliar with the area. The tour is designed to be comprehensive, though it is physically demanding—so comfortable clothes and waterproof gear are essential.
However, optional activities like Kawasan Canyoneering cost extra (around 2000 PHP), and participants should be aware of age restrictions (minimum 7 years old for canyoneering).

Early Morning Pickups and Long Drives
Expect a very early start, with some travelers being picked up at 2 AM. While this might sound brutal, the benefit is avoiding crowds and securing the best spots for whale shark viewing. Reviewers like Amy confirmed that arriving early for whale shark tickets is crucial, as queues can stretch for hours later in the day.
The long drive—about 3 hours each way—may seem tiring but is part of the adventure. Many found the transportation comfortable and appreciated guides like Raul and Carlos, who offered local insights and kept spirits high.

Practical Tips and Considerations

- Bring a waterproof camera to capture all the moments, especially at the sardines and whale sharks.
- Pack change of clothes, towel, and beachwear for after water activities.
- Wear comfortable clothes and waterproof shoes for trekking and walking.
- Expect a long day—be prepared for early mornings and extended travel.
- Tip guides and drivers generously if you’re pleased with their service; many reviewers highlighted their helpfulness.
- For optional activities like canyoneering, bring extra cash and be aware of age restrictions.
